ubuntu

ubuntu分卷如何优化空间利用率

小樊
42
2025-05-17 17:07:19
栏目: 云计算

在Ubuntu系统中,优化分卷(分区)的空间利用率可以通过以下几种方法实现:

1. 删除不再需要的软件包和依赖库

使用 apt-get 命令的 autoremove 选项可以删除不再需要的依赖库和包,这些包在系统中通常是无用的,只会浪费磁盘空间。

sudo apt autoremove

2. 清理APT缓存

APT包管理系统会在安装软件包后保留先前下载和安装的软件包缓存,这些缓存文件可能会随着时间的推移而增长。可以使用以下命令清理APT缓存:

sudo apt clean
sudo apt autoclean

3. 删除旧的Linux内核

手动安装的Ubuntu内核可以通过以下命令删除不使用的旧版内核,以节省大量磁盘空间:

sudo apt remove linux-image-VERSION

请将 VERSION 替换为要清除的内核版本。建议保持至少两个或三个最新版本内核,以便在无法使用最新内核启动系统时至少还有可替代品。

4. 清理缩略图缓存

Ubuntu会为图片文件创建缩略图缓存,这些缓存文件会占用大量磁盘空间。可以使用以下命令删除缩略图缓存:

rm -rf /.cache/thumbnails/*

5. 使用磁盘空间分析工具

使用图形界面工具如 Disk Usage AnalyzerGnome Disk Utility 来分析磁盘使用情况,并找到可以释放的空间。

6. 管理系统日志

使用 journalctl 命令清理旧的日志文件,以释放磁盘空间:

sudo journalctl --vacuum-time=7d
sudo journalctl --vacuum-size=500M

7. 清理Docker容器和镜像

使用 docker 命令清理不再使用的Docker容器、卷和镜像:

docker system prune -a
docker volume prune
docker image prune -a

8. 使用轻量级桌面环境

如果计算机硬件较旧,可以考虑使用轻量级桌面环境,如LXDE或XFCE,以减少系统资源占用。

9. 创建和挂载新的分区或逻辑卷

可以使用 fdiskparted 命令行工具创建新的分区或逻辑卷,并使用 mkfs 命令进行格式化。创建分区后,可以将其挂载到一个目录上,以便使用。

通过上述方法,可以有效地优化Ubuntu分卷的空间利用率,确保系统的高效运行。在进行任何分区操作之前,请务必备份重要数据,以防数据丢失。

0
看了该问题的人还看了